What Is A Free Online Notary?

A free online notary refers to a digital platform or service that permits individuals to notarize documents without any cost. Unlike traditional notarization methods, which often require in-person visits and fees, these services provide a no-cost alternative through the internet.

These platforms connect individuals with certified notaries who perform notarizations via video calls. Users upload their documents, verify their identity using government-issued IDs, and execute the notarization process entirely online. Examples include signing legal contracts, property deeds, or affidavits.

Free online notary services operate under state-specific regulations. Some states allow electronic notarization, while others impose additional requirements. Reliable platforms ensure compliance with state and federal laws. Certifications provided are legally valid and hold the same authority as documents notarized in person.

Common Requirements For Online Notarization

  1. Identity Verification: Users must verify their identity using government-issued photo IDs or similar documentation. Some platforms also use knowledge-based authentication to enhance security.
  2. Electronic Documents: Only electronic file formats like PDF are acceptable for uploading during the notarization process.
  3. Device With Internet Access: A stable internet connection and a device with a camera are necessary for the video interaction.
  4. State-Specific Regulations: Each state has distinct laws governing online notarization; platforms must operate within these rules.
  5. Digital Signature: Signers need to apply their electronic signature, which the notary certifies.

These procedures ensure a legal and secure experience for users engaging with free online notary services.

Pros And Cons Of Using A Free Online Notary

Free online notaries bring convenience and accessibility, but they also present certain limitations. Understanding both aspects helps individuals make an informed decision.

Advantages Of Free Online Notaries

  • Cost Savings: Free services eliminate the standard notarization fees. This is particularly beneficial for those needing multiple documents notarized.
  • Accessibility: Users can access these services from any location with an internet connection, whether via a computer or mobile device. Rural residents or those with mobility challenges benefit significantly from this feature.
  • Time Efficiency: Online notarization reduces the time spent on traveling and waiting. The entire process, from uploading documents to completing the notarization, can take minutes.
  • Compliance: These services follow standards outlined by state laws, ensuring notarized documents are legally valid. Licensed notaries complete each session, maintaining authenticity.
  • Secure Platforms: Digital platforms use encryption and verification measures. This ensures sensitive information, such as personal details and documents, remains protected.

Potential Drawbacks Of Free Online Notaries

  • Limited Availability: Free online notary services might not be available in all states due to differing legal frameworks. Some states have restrictive policies regarding remote notarization.
  • Session Quality: Connectivity issues or limited tech support can affect user experience. Unstable internet connections may delay or disrupt the notarization process.
  • Service Restrictions: Certain documents, like those intended for cross-border use or requiring notarization under specific conditions, may not qualify for online notarization.
  • Identity Verification Challenges: Users without government-issued IDs that meet platform requirements may face difficulties completing the process.
  • Data Privacy Concerns: Despite security measures, uploading sensitive files online may feel uncomfortable for some individuals who prefer in-person interactions.

Checking Legal Compliance In Your State

Legal compliance defines whether the notarization holds validity under state laws. Every state has specific rules for online notarization. Always confirm if the chosen service operates legally in your state. Look for platforms listing the states they’re authorized to serve. Additionally, ensure the notaries on the platform are licensed and follow your jurisdiction’s requirements. Certain documents might not qualify for online notarization depending on state laws, so verify document eligibility as well.
